Solve the problem of core dumped when using large-scale data in benchmark test
E.g : when running test calse such as below in benchmark: ./dgemv.goto 100000 100000 100000 From : 100000 To : 100000 Step = 100000 Trans = 'N' Inc_x = 1 Inc_y = 1 Loops = 1 SIZE Flops 100000 : Segmentation fault (core dumped) Because j+i*m has exceeded the maximum range of int
